Former WICB President to be honored

Georgetown, Guyana - Immediate past President of the West Indies Cricket Board (WICB) Sir Julian Robert Hunte will be honored in his homeland St. Lucia on the opening day of the second Dhaka cricket Test tomorrow.

Hunte took over from Trinidadian Ken Gordon in 2007 before handing over the reins to Jamaican Dave Cameron last year and fellow St Lucian Ernest Hilaire, who served as WICB’s CEO under Hunte, who was the Foreign Minister of St. Lucia from April 2001 to 26 October 2004, was a remarkable man to work with.

Outside of cricket, Hunte, who was born on March 14 in Castries, served in several categories including St. Luica’s Ambassador to the United Nations and President of the United Nations General Assembly between 2003 and 2004.

The former Politician was awarded the Order of the British Empire (OBE), in recognition of his service to the Government and his people in 1979. The St. Lucia Cross (SLC) for distinguished and outstanding service. Pope John Paul II conferred the Papal Honor of Knight of the Grand Cross Pian on him in September 2004.

Hunte played cricket at a national level in St. Lucia, and participated as an administrator at the national, regional and international levels. He was President of the St. Lucia National Cricket Association and of the Windward Islands Cricket Board and Vice-President of the WICB before assuming the leadership of Governing Body for Regional cricket.

Hunte is married to Charlotte Elizabeth Jennifer Hunte and has four children and among those expected to be present at Saturday’s Ceremony at the Beasejour Stadium are WICB President Dave Cameron and former West Indies Captain and Present Chairman of the WICB selectors, Clive Lloyd.

Lloyd will be the Guest of St. Lucia based Guyanese International Sports Broadcaster Reds Perriera at an ‘Evening with Clive Lloyd’ at the Sandals Halcyon on September 16 in aid of the Sandals Foundation.

This event has been coordinated by Guyanese born OECS Public Relations Officer of Sandals Resort Dominique Fedee, who is the brother of Windwards First-Class batsman Sergio Fedee.

WICB Presidents – Sir Harold Austin, Lawrence T. Yearwood (Laurie Yearwood), Frederick G. Grant (Fred Grant), Robert Karl Nunes: 1945–1952, Sir Errol Dos Santos, John St. Felix Dare: 1960–1966, Tom Pierce, Robert Cecil Marley, Jeffrey Stollmeyer: 1974–1981, Allan Rae: 1981–1988, Sir Clyde Walcott: 1988–1993, Captain Peter Short: 1993–1996, Patrick (Pat) Rousseau: 1996–2001, Reverend Wesley (Wes) Hall: 2001–2003, Teddy Griffith: 2003–2005, Kenneth (Ken) Gordon: 2005–2007, Julian Hunte: 2007–2013, Whycliffe (Dave) Cameron: 2013–present.
